                  Vojtech,

                  I have a BD2 Wazawa and an RC1. Both are indeed excellent pedals as far as I am concerned. Most of my playing is into headphones so I have not got the problem about sound level. I use it into THR10C which I believe you may have and drive my Strat mainly through the acoustic setting with about a third on each tone control and level to suit. On the lesson 183 I got a comment from Duffy along the lines the ‘tone sounds like it came straight out of a Chicago barroom’ So I was very happy with that, for me that is the total goal. The RC1 has the advantage of being a simple looper to use and that is all I need at this stage in my learning. It works very well and is easy to use. So I reckon youve just bought yourself some great kit. I am sure you will enjoy using it. JohnStrat

                            Boss BD-2 is absolute a must have pedal. The knobs allows me to be very precise on the sound level. The gain is just sweet and you can get a very nice overdriven bluesy sound and if needed attenuate it over the volume.

                            If I am given to pick up just two pedals for a good sound: I’ll just take one over dirve pedal (certainly BD-2) and a delay pedal (I would go for the TC-electronic Flashback delay).
